Gadkari says that it is a good opportunity for Tesla to start manufacturing in India            

By April 17, 2021 10:53 am IST

Gadkari on recently said that American electric car Major Tesla has a golden opportunity to set up its manufacturing facility in India.

Union Minister Nitin Gadkari recently said American electric car major Tesla has a golden opportunity to set up its manufacturing facility in India given the country’s thrust on e-vehicles. Tesla is already sourcing various auto components from Indian automakers and setting up base here would be economically viable for it, Road Transport, Highways and MSMEs.

“I will suggest Tesla that it will be golden opportunity for them to start manufacturing facility in India because as the automobile components are concerned, already Tesla is taking a lot of components from the Indian manufacturers. So there will be availability,” the minister said. “At the same time, the Indian market will be good for Tesla also”, he added.

Gadkari exuded confidence that given the improvement in Indian products, within two years India would be capable of producing e-vehicles of Tesla’s standard. He also said Tesla can make industrial clusters and create and develop its own vendors here.

The minister noted that steel, aluminium, copper and rubber will be for easily available from scrapped vehicles for recycling and added that mass production will make electric vehicles economically viable. Gadkari further said he will be requesting government departments and public undertakings to purchase e-vehicles. The minister emphasised that India has the potential to become the largest EV (electric vehicle) producer in the world in the next five years.

Gadkari has been pushing for green fuel and electric vehicles for cutting India’s huge ₹8 lakh crore crude imports. Earlier this year, Tesla registered its Indian arm. Tesla Inc. co-founder and chief executive Elon Musk had in October 2020 said the company will enter the Indian market in 2021. The Maharashtra government had earlier said it is looking for potential investment from Tesla in the state and has held discussions with the company.
